8 blood-replenishing desserts that effectively replenish qi and blood deficiency during menstruation

1. Ginger, jujube and brown sugar water

Ingredients: 30 grams each of dried ginger, jujube and brown sugar.

Method: Wash the first two ingredients, chop the dried ginger, remove the core of the jujube, add brown sugar to boil water, drink the soup and eat the jujube.

Efficacy: It has the effect of warming the meridians and dispersing cold. Suitable for women with cold dysmenorrhea and chloasma on the face.


2. Hawthorn, cinnamon and brown sugar soup

Ingredients: 15 grams of hawthorn meat, 5 grams of cinnamon twig, 30 grams of brown sugar.

Preparation method: Put hawthorn pulp and cinnamon twigs into a clay pot, add 2 bowls of water, simmer over low heat until 1 bowl of water is left, add brown sugar, mix well, boil and drink.

Efficacy: It has the effects of warming the meridians, dredge blood vessels, remove blood stasis and relieve pain. Suitable for women with cold dysmenorrhea and dull complexion.


3. Black plum and brown sugar drink

Ingredients: 15 grams of black plums, 30 grams of brown sugar.

Preparation method: Pour black plums and brown sugar into a pot, add 1.5 bowls of water, simmer until half a bowl of water remains, remove the residue and drink it warm.

Efficacy: It has the effects of nourishing blood, stopping bleeding, beautifying the skin. Suitable for menorrhagia or functional uterine bleeding.



4. Black Fungus and Red Dates Drink

Ingredients: 30 grams of black fungus, 20 red dates.

Method: Wash the black fungus and red dates. Remove the core of the red dates, add water to boil the two ingredients, remove the residue and drink.

Efficacy: It has the effects of tonifying the middle and replenishing Qi, nourishing blood and stopping bleeding, and beautifying the skin. Suitable for people with menorrhagia, anemia and physical weakness.


5. Leek juice and brown sugar drink

Ingredients: 300 grams of fresh leeks, 100 grams of brown sugar.

Preparation method: Wash the fresh leeks, drain the water, chop them and mash them to extract the juice for later use. Put brown sugar in an aluminum pot, add a little water and boil it. After the brown sugar melts, add leek juice and it is ready to drink.

Efficacy: It has the effects of warming the meridians and replenishing Qi. It is suitable for dysmenorrhea caused by deficiency of both Qi and blood, and can make the skin rosy and smooth.


6. Ginger Juice and Job's Tears Porridge

Ingredients: 10 grams of dried ginger, 10 grams of mugwort, 30 grams of coix seed.

Preparation: Boil the first two ingredients in water to extract the juice, cook the coix seeds into porridge until 80% cooked, add ginger and mugwort juice and cook until done.

Efficacy: It has the effects of warming the meridians, removing blood stasis, dispelling cold, removing dampness and moisturizing the skin. Suitable for dysmenorrhea caused by cold and dampness stagnation.


7. Rose tea

Ingredients: Rose flowers picked in summer or autumn, preferably those with purple-red half-open buds, not falling petals, and a fragrant smell, can be used to make tea.

Efficacy: It has the effects of promoting qi, activating blood circulation and moisturizing the skin. Suitable for irregular menstruation, dysmenorrhea and other symptoms.


8. Lotus root drink

Ingredients: 500 grams each of fresh lotus root nodes, fresh white radish, and fresh Eclipta prostrata.

Preparation: Wash and mash the above ingredients, extract the juice, add appropriate amount of rock sugar and drink it.

Efficacy: It has the effects of clearing heat, cooling blood, stopping bleeding and consolidating menstruation.
